In today’s world, proper waste management is essential to protect the environment and public health. One key aspect of waste management is incineration, a process that involves burning waste materials at high temperatures to reduce their volume and harmfulness. However, incineration can release harmful pollutants into the atmosphere if not properly controlled. That’s where a wet scrubber incinerator comes in.
A wet scrubber incinerator is a type of incinerator that uses a wet scrubber system to remove pollutants from the exhaust gases produced during the combustion of waste materials. This system is designed to capture and neutralize pollutants, such as particulate matter, sulfur dioxide, nitrogen oxides, and volatile organic compounds, before they are released into the atmosphere.
The wet scrubber system works by spraying water or a combination of water and chemicals into the exhaust gases coming from the incinerator. These gases are then passed through a series of scrubbing towers where the pollutants are absorbed or chemically reacted with the water. The pollutants are then collected and disposed of safely, while the cleaned gases are released into the atmosphere.
One of the main advantages of a wet scrubber incinerator is its ability to effectively remove a wide range of pollutants from the exhaust gases. Unlike other types of incinerators that may only target specific pollutants, a wet scrubber system can capture multiple pollutants simultaneously, making it a versatile and reliable option for waste management facilities.
Another benefit of a wet scrubber incinerator is its high efficiency in pollutant removal. Wet scrubbers are known for their high removal efficiencies, often exceeding 90% for most pollutants. This means that a wet scrubber incinerator can effectively reduce the environmental impact of waste incineration and help facilities comply with strict emission regulations.
